(WTNH) -- The kids are organized and back to school, now it's time for you to get back into a regular, organized routine.

Lisa Lelas, who is a professional organizer, shares some best practices to stay organized.

She recommends using an organizing system with 4 D's: Do, decide, delegate and dump.

Do: Simply do the task at hand if it will take you three minutes or less. Don't put it off.

Decide: If you don't have the time now, establish a follow-up date to complete a task.

Delegate: If you can't handle the workload, consider delegating tasks to other family members or co-workers.

Dump: If something is outdated and you will not use it, dump it.

As for your desk, keep as much of the top of the desk as clear as possible. Studies indicate that people work much more productively and creatively when their desk top is organized and clear of clutter.
